A slightly lower spring, which rises in the so-called ochre grotto, is called the weak-water spring [Schwachwasserquelle], or in former times also the drinking spring. Only the more concentrated water of the strong water or bathing spring is currently used for therapeutic purposes. | A slightly lower spring, which rises in the so-called ochre grotto, is called the weak-water spring [Schwachwasserquelle], or in former times also the drinking spring.
